Ticket #4471 — ScanBridge vault locked during plugin certification. While testing the barcode scanner integration for the Lumetra checkout plugin, the credentials vault sealed itself after three failed HID handshake attempts. Plugin authors should pause all scanner polling until the vault is reopened, as queued scans will be dropped silently. To unseal locally, use the recovery passphrase below.

unlock words, bahif-bahif: oliox-ralath

# Break-Glass Access — Lattixo Graph Visualizer

Lattixo renders the dependency graph for all Fernhollow services. If both maintainers are unreachable and the admin console locks out, break-glass access is permitted. Log the incident first, then notify the platform channel within one hour. The emergency console prompts for a recovery passphrase before granting elevated rights. Enter the following passphrase exactly, including spaces and lowercase letters.

strongbox words: rusael-wenmir-quenir-ralvan-novix-holath-belax

## Changed defaults

Heads up: the Ledgerline tax-rate lookup cache now defaults to a 15-minute TTL instead of 24 hours. Turns out rates in the Veldt County sandbox were going stale mid-demo, which was embarrassing. Eviction is now LRU rather than FIFO, and the cache warms on boot. If you're reviewing, check that nothing hardcodes the old TTL. The new defaults land as follows.

deployment values, bajop-taweg:
holwyn:
  log_level: debug
  metrics_host: metrics.holwyn.zemvarsys.internal
  pool_size: 32